Reikyu-sha (Japanese Hearses or Funeral Cars)
"Reikyu-sha" means a Japanese funeral car. It is used for carrying a dead body from a funeral hall or home to a crematory. Funeral cars have been used in other countries, too. But Japanese ones have some conspicuous characteristics and histories in comparison with the others.
